|Description=On the one hand, there are the changes in the belief systems of an ''individual'' scientist. On the other hand, there are the changes in the mosaic of a ''community'' of scientists. The question is: which of these two processes should a scientonomic theory trace and explain? Should a scientonomic theory concern itself only with individual scientists, only with communities, or both?
